Jewish state presses bid to dictate UNIFIL's rules of engagement Occupiers want peacekeepers to disarm hizbullah fighters Compiled by Daily Star staff Thursday, September 28, 2006
Disputes over how the Lebanese Army and UN peacekeepers will deal with Hizbullah are holding up the withdrawal of Israeli troops from Lebanon, Israel's military chief of staff said on Wednesday. "Yesterday we met with UNIFIL and the Lebanese Army," a government official quoted Lieutenant General Dan Halutz as telling a Cabinet meeting.
